One thing, you have never besmirched the talents God gave you.

Everything you have done has been clean and wholesome--like yourself." "I wish I could believe that! But I've had no ties, Jack, none.

You can't keep to a course without a compass.

The real good in life, the good that makes life worth while, is the toil for those you love.

I love nobody, not even myself.
